For homes in Arkansas, especially with our varying weather, we generally recommend an annual inspection and cleaning. This helps prevent creosote buildup that can be exacerbated by humidity and temperature swings. Regular cleanings are crucial for safety and efficiency, particularly before the cooler months when you'll be using your fireplace more often.

Typically, the fire department in Arkansas focuses on emergency responses and fire prevention education, not routine chimney cleaning. While they can advise on safety, they don't offer professional sweeping services. For thorough cleaning and inspection, it's best to rely on a specialized chimney sweep company.
